Program Manager in South Windsor
The Program Manager for Custom Orthopedic Solutions will act as an expeditor, assisting with the day-to-day operations through program tracking, case management, customer service, and administrative assistance to ensure work progresses according to schedule.
Responsibilities :
- Monitor case status and communicate directly with members of the design and customer service teams to expedite cases through the design process.
- Efficiently communicate and request case information directly with distributors, sales representatives, and surgeons to ensure all necessary information is provided in a timely manner.
- Participate in regulatory reporting, including FDA and other OUS regulatory bodies.
- Support documentation and case tracking related to OsteoFab Custom projects and cases.
- Review and proof case-related documents promptly.
- Collaborate with Engineering & Compliance for regulatory and compliance issues related to custom cases.
- Work as a member of a cross-functional team to track cases.
- Communicate effectively with Customer Service and Manufacturing teams as needed.
- Participate in cross-functional project teams.
- Assist the Director of Custom Orthopedic Solutions as needed.
- Assist in maintaining ISO quality documents to current processes and standards, specifically maintaining OsteoFab Customs procedures.
- Perform special projects and assignments as directed by the supervisor.
